The English patient [videorecording] / Miramax Films presents a Saul Zaentz production ; an Anthony Minghella film ; produced by Saul Zaentz ; screenplay and directed by Anthony Minghella.
At the end of World War II, four survivors live in an abandoned villa in Italy: a nurse, her English patient, a thief whose skills were put to heroic use during the war, and an Indian sapper hunting out unexploded bombs.
